# Flaglight Rollouts — Approvals

Quick version for on-call: any rollout touching more than 5% of traffic needs an approval in Flaglight before the ramp continues. Kill switches don't need approval — just flip them and note it in the incident channel. Scheduled ramps pause automatically if error budget burns hot. If you're stuck at 2 a.m. with a pending approval, there's one person authorized to override, and that's the approver below.

account owner for tagep-bafof: Norael Gilax Juleth

Subject: Sort stability fix in Quarrel report builder

For the weekly sync: the report builder was using an unstable sort, so rows with equal group keys shuffled between exports and confused the Ashgrove finance team. We swapped in a stable merge sort and added a regression test comparing consecutive export runs. No performance impact measured. Fix is live on staging; the validated build is identified by the token below.

session token of kahog-bahif = htk9_f63daec35

## Changelog — PickPilot 5.2

Defaults changed for the warehouse pick-list optimizer. Batch size now defaults to 12 lines (was 8), and zone-crossing penalties are enabled out of the box. Sites that tuned these manually are unaffected; fresh installs will see shorter walking routes but slightly larger batches. Support note: if a site reports pickers being sent across zones more often, check whether they overrode the penalty setting before 5.2. For reference when troubleshooting, the new default configuration block follows.

config for bahop-baduf:
[kasion]
team = lamath
access_code = ac_d807e5
host = kasion.paliqcloud.corp
port = 4000
owner = julix.tamvan
peer = frair.qorvelsoft.local

Handover — Fanfare notification service, from Ilya to tonight's on-call.

Backpressure on the fan-out workers has been flapping since 14:00. I capped the per-tenant burst at 200/s and enabled the shed-load queue; watch the "fanfare-lag" panel and do not raise the cap without checking downstream push capacity first. If the shed queue exceeds 50k, engage the emergency drain runbook, step 4. The drain tool's sealed vault opens with the recovery passphrase noted below.

vault phrase of fafop-hahop = ralys-kasion-normir-belix-silys-fendor